1.下载steam

2.下载csgo server

3.在csgo目录下找到srcds.exe

4.在旁边新建bat文件run.bat

srcds.exe  -game csgo -port 27015 -usercon +sv_setsteamaccount *********+game_type 0 +game_mode 1 +mapgroup mg_bomb +map de_dust2 -exec server.cfg

27015一般都是这个端口,需要在服务器的安全管理中,打开 自定义-udp-27015
********处为在csgo注册的游戏服务器令牌
如果没有就去https://steamcommunity.com/dev/managegameservers 注册一个
5.然后运行bat文件,刷新上面网址的页面,看是否有登录记录。如果没有说明哪里出错了,没有运行成功。
具体哪里错了可以在bat文件中加-console,让服务器运行为控制台界面。
6.游戏的配置修改,可以存在csgo/cfg目录下新建一个server.cfg
可以参考
http://csgodev.com/csgodev-server-cfg-for-csgo/

hostname "服务器名字"
rcon_password "密码"
sv_password "连接密码"mp_friendlyfire "1" //启用友好火力
//ff_damage_reduction_grenade "0" //减少手榴弹对队友造成的伤害
//ff_damage_reduction_bullets "0" //减少射门时对队友造成的伤害。
//ff_damage_reduction_other "0" //减少非子弹/手榴弹对队友造成的伤害
mp_autoteambalance "1" //自动平衡团队
mp_autokick "0" //踢空闲或杀队的玩家。
mp_tkpunish "0" //使团队杀手受到惩罚。
sv_alltalk "1" //声音交流,没有团队限制
sv_deadtalk "1" //死去的玩家可以对活着的玩家说话(声音、文字)。
sv_full_alltalk "1" //任何球员(包括观众团队)都可以和其他球员交谈
sv_pausable "0" //如果设为1,任何人都可以暂停。
mp_limitteams "2" //最大数量的团队可能会失去平衡。O关闭。
sv_voiceenable "1" //语音聊天。默认值:1,打开。
sv_allow_lobby_connect_only "0" //如果设置为1,则只允许配对游戏,而不允许直接连接
sv_allow_wait_command "1" //允许或不允许对连接到此服务器的客户端执行wait命令。
sv_cheats "0" //SV欺骗//允许在服务器上欺骗
sv_alternateticks "0" //If set to 1 server only simulates entities on even numbered ticks.
//sv_downloadurl"http://www.yoursitehere.com" //Location from which clients can download missing files
sv_forcepreload "0" //强制服务器端预加载。
sv_friction "4" //World friction.
sv_pure "0" // 0关闭,1使用白名单,2是强制默认值。
sv_consistency "0" // 0 is off and allows skins, 1 is on and forced defaults.
//sv_pure_kick_clients "1" //If set to 1, the server will kick clients with mismatching files.
//sv_pure_trace "0" //If set to 1, the server will print a message whenever a client
// Round Convars
mp_freezetime "6" //当回合开始时,让玩家保持冰冻状态需要多少秒
mp_afterroundmoney "0" //每轮比赛后奖励给每一位选手的金额
mp_playercashawards "1" //玩家可以通过执行游戏中的动作来赚钱。
mp_teamcashawards "1" //团队可以通过执行游戏中的动作来赚钱。
mp_maxrounds "30" //每个地图的最大轮数
mp_timelimit "0" //整个地图多少分钟
mp_roundtime "2" //每轮需要多少分钟。
mp_freezetime"5" //当回合开始时,让玩家保持冰冻状态需要多少秒
mp_buytime "100" //回合开始后多少秒,玩家可以购买物品。
mp_forcecamera "1" //设置为1表示仅查看团队。
mp_defuser_allocation "2" //如何将defuser分配给CTS以开始或循环:0=无,1=随机,2=有人mp_death_drop_defuser "1" //玩家死亡时drop defuser
mp_death_drop_grenade "2" //玩家死亡时要扔哪颗手榴弹:0=无,1=最佳,2=当前或最佳
mp_death_drop_gun "1" //在玩家死亡时可以放下哪把枪:0=无,1=最佳,2=当前或最佳
mp_buytime "5" //回合开始后多少秒,玩家可以购买物品。
mp_c4timer "45" //从C4武装到爆炸有多长时间
mp_do_warmup_period "0" //如果不是要在比赛开始时进行热身。
mp_force_pick_time "15" //玩家在团队屏幕上进行选择的时间
mp_halftime_duration "15" //半时持续的秒数
mp_join_grace_time "120" //回合开始后允许玩家加入游戏的秒数
mp_match_end_restart "1" //在匹配结束时,执行重新启动而不是加载新映射
mp_maxrounds "30" //每张地图的最大轮数
mp_playercashawards "1" //玩家可以通过执行游戏中的动作来赚钱。
mp_playerid "0" //控制玩家在状态栏中看到的信息:0所有名称;1个团队姓名;2无姓名
mp_playerid_delay "1" //在状态栏中显示信息的延迟秒数
mp_playerid_hold "0" //在状态栏中继续显示旧信息的秒数
mp_restartgame "2" //如果不是零,游戏将在指定的秒数内重新开始
mp_round_restart_delay "7" //v
mp_roundtime "3" //每轮需要多少分钟。
mp_warmuptime "25" //如果是这样,在每一场比赛开始时都会有一个热身期/回合
mp_win_panel_display_time "5" //允许连接。
// The Bot Convarsbot_difficulty 3 //定义机器人加入游戏的技能。值为:0=简单,1=正常,2=硬,3=专家。
bot_chatter "normal" //控制bots的通话方式。允许值:"off"、"radio"、"minimal"或"normal"
bot_join_after_player 1 //如果非零,bot会等到玩家加入后再进入游戏。
bot_quota 10 //确定游戏中机器人程序的总数。
bot_quota_mode "match" //确定配额类型
// Logging//log on //This is set to turn on logging!
sv_log_onefile "0" //只将服务器信息记录到一个文件中。
sv_logbans "0" //log server bans在服务器日志中。
sv_logecho "1" //将日志信息回送到控制台。
sv_logfile "1" //在日志文件中记录服务器信息。
sv_logflush "0" //每次写入时将日志文件刷新到磁盘(慢)。
sv_logsdir "0" //游戏目录中的文件夹,服务器日志将存储在其中。
// Server Ratessv_maxrate "0" //服务器上允许的最大带宽速率,0==无限制
sv_mincmdrate "10" //这设置cl_CmdRate的最小值。0=无限制。
sv_minrate "5000" //服务器上允许的最小带宽速率,0==无限制
//CVARS for bhopping
sv_accelerate "10" //加速。默认值10
sv_friction "4" //世界摩擦。默认值4
sv_staminajumpcost "0" //跳跃的耐力惩罚。默认值。1
sv_staminalandcost "0" //着陆时的耐力惩罚。默认值。1
sv_staminamax "80" //耐力最大值惩罚。德古尔特80
sv_staminarecoveryrate 1000" //体魄恢复率"50"/(单位/秒)50// Money cvarsmp_startmoney "800" //每个玩家重置后获得的金额。
mp_maxmoney "20000" //玩家帐户中允许的最大金额。
cash_team_terrorist_win_bomb "2200" //小组将赢得多少炸弹。
//cash_team_elimination_hostage_map "2200" //当一个玩家消灭所有人质时,他能赚多少钱
cash_team_elimination_bomb_map "2200" //当炸弹被清除时,小组将赢得多少胜利。
//cash_team_win_by_time_running_out "2200" //当时间用完时,小组会赢多少。
cash_team_win_by_defusing_bomb "2200" //拆弹后球队将赢得多少胜利。
cash_team_win_by_hostage_rescue "2200" //当所有人质获救后,队伍会赢多少。
cash_team_loser_bonus "2000" //当团队放松时,团队将赢得多少。
cash_team_loser_bonus_consecutive_rounds "500" //当团队失去连续500轮时,团队将赢得多少。
cash_team_rescued_hostage "100" //当球队救出人质时,他们将赢得多少胜利。
cash_team_hostage_alive "0" //当人质还活着时,队伍能赢多少钱
cash_team_planted_bomb_but_defused "200" //How much the team will win when when a team has planted a bomb and been defused
cash_team_hostage_interaction "50" //How much the team will win when hostages are saved
cash_player_killed_teammate "-3300" //How much the player will loose when a teamate has been team killed
cash_player_killed_enemy_default "200" //How much the player will win when killing an enemy
cash_player_killed_enemy_factor "0.5" //How much the player will win when killing an enemy
cash_player_bomb_planted "200" //How much the player will win when the bomb has been planted.
cash_player_bomb_defused "200" //How much the player will win when the bomb has been defused
cash_player_rescued_hostage "200" //How much the player will win when rescuing hostages
cash_player_interact_with_hostage "0" //How much the player will win when interacting with hostages
cash_player_damage_hostage "-30" //How much the player will loose when demaging a hostage
cash_player_killed_hostage "-1000" //How much the player will loose when a hostage has been killed
// Voting Optionssv_allow_votes "1" //允许投票"1//打开和关闭服务器投票。
sv_vote_allow_spectators "0" //允许观众"0"//允许观众投票?"
sv_vote_command_delay "2" ///投票通过后多久,直到行动发生
//sv_vote_creation_time "120" //有人可以单独呼叫投票的频率。
sv_vote_failure_timer "300" //失败的投票不能在这么长时间内重新提交。
sv_vote_quorum_ratio "0" //T对某个问题进行投票以解决问题所需的参与者的最小比率。
sv_vote_timer_duration "15" //允许对某个问题投票多长时间sv_lan "0" //应该一直设置,所以你知道它没有打开
sv_region "255" //要在其中报告此服务器的世界区域。
sv_tags "CSGODEV" //服务器标签。用于在客户端浏览时向其提供额外信息
writeid
writeip
exec banned_user.cfg
exec banned_ip.cfg

7.在没有console的界面控制台中输入exec server.cfg,就会配置,如果哪条命令不识别会显示出来。

windows server 2012 架设csgo服务器相关推荐

  1. win2012 文件服务器 双机热备,Windows Server 2012 R2 DHCP服务器双机热备、负载均衡

    Windows Server 2012 R2 DHCP服务器安装与配置 Windows Server 2012 R2 DHCP服务器双机热备 Windows Server 2012 R2 DHCP服务 ...

  2. Windows Server 2012 搭建Ftp服务器

    Windows Server 2012 搭建Ftp服务器 一.介绍 FTP全称是FileTransferProtocol的简称,是一种文件传输协议.它使用TCP进行传输,客户和服务器建立连接前需要进行 ...

  3. 查找域内所有的Windows Server 2012 R2的服务器,并区分出哪些是物理机,那些是虚拟机...

    通过使用Get-Adcomputer和Get-Wmiobject 组合来实现. 思路是这样的,先看一台服务器的属性值有什么可用利用的. [12r2-dc]: PS C:\> Get-ADComp ...

  4. 使用Netapp与windows server 2012搭建 iSNS服务器

    iSNS服务器用来把网络中的存储集中管理. 在windows server 2012中添加功能"iSNS服务器",并打开iSNS服务器. 在以上列表中出现的项目,windows项是 ...

  5. 如何在Windows server 2012配置DHCP服务器

    引子:动态主机配置协议(DHCP)通常被应用于大型的局域网络环境中,它的主要作用是集中管理,分配IP地址,使网络环境中的主机动态获得IP地址,网关地址,DNS服务器地址等信息,从而提升IP地址的使用率 ...

  6. 安装windows server 2012在H3C服务器上

    首先登录上H3C r4900 G2,登陆后修改完密码之后打开"远程控制"---->"远程控制台"---->"控制台",下载其文件 ...

  7. 如何在Windows server 2012配置Web服务器

    现在,我们浏览网页已经成为了一种常态,但是你知道网页是怎么运行的吗? 我们浏览网页,首先会打开浏览器,然后输入网页的地址(当然这里现在已经可以不用我们自己输入地址了,一般现在就是直接搜索关键字,搜索出 ...

  8. 阿里云服务器Windows Server 2008 架设 Web 服务器教程(图文详解)

    最近刚忙完嵌入式下位机LWIP的网络通讯,希望将嵌入式设备接入云端来进行控制,买了一个阿里云Windows server 2008服务器,来搭建云服务器,过程给大家分享一下互相学习,让小白快速上手! ...

  9. Windows Server 2012 域控服务器连接转换服务器实现office服务功能

    由于需求点上需要接入office相关功能,所以学习了搭建windows server office相关知识点,以下是从0到有的一个过程 配置信息: Windows Server版本:windows_s ...

最新文章

  1. 计算机视觉:Bag of words算法实现图像识别与搜索
  2. “深度学习之父”大谈AI:寒冬不会出现,论文评审机制有损创新
  3. 中国汽车涂料发展的初期
  4. [SDOI2011]染色 (线段树维护子段问题+树剖)
  5. 微信分享转发功能「PHP版」
  6. 网络安全比赛理论答题(二)
  7. signature=07d53df34494bb51485d7f5988447796,android – Progaurd问题“警告:忽略一个匿名内部类的InnerClasses属性”...
  8. git提交代码时报错:nothing added to commit but untracked files present
  9. mysql记录当前表数据的数据条数据类型_MySQL学习记录:数据类型与操作数据表...
  10. Ubuntu下安装opencv3.4.6+opencv_contrib
  11. linux 怎么往内核加驱动,向Linux内核添加驱动
  12. 配置 LDAP 服务器
  13. 易洁仓库管理 v3.1.125 网络版 官方
  14. 兜兜转转躲不命运轮回---Java基础学习笔记3
  15. ant下载与本地配置
  16. mysql 纯真ip 导出dat_3步搞定纯真IP数据导入到MySQL详解
  17. Docker Desktop 错误:必须在BIOS中启用 硬件辅助虚拟化和数据执行保护
  18. VS2010中使用AnkhSvn
  19. Ubuntu18.04基于ROS和PX4的仿真平台配置
  20. 拿去吧!27款MacBook软件推荐给你

热门文章

  1. SegNet代码实战
  2. Artifactory7安装流程
  3. 打开Eclipse报错:发现了以元素 'd:skin' 开头的无效内容。此处不应含有子元素。 解决方案
  4. DM数据守护集群部署
  5. ElementUI中Tree组件兼容IE解决方案
  6. 分享网站关键词布局的小技巧
  7. 【研究生学术英语读写教程翻译 中国科学院大学Unit8】
  8. Gson解析json对象,json数组
  9. 如何用python生成雷达图
  10. HC-05蓝牙模块,主从一体机原理总结